Lymow One Plus Robotic Mower

The Lymow One Plus is a powerful, fully autonomous robotic mower built for large properties, acreages, and agricultural environments. Designed to handle rough terrain, steep slopes, and wide coverage areas, it delivers a clean, professional cut without the manual work.

Using smart GPS and AI navigation, it maps your land, avoids obstacles, and mows efficiently, no perimeter wires needed. Its durable build, long-lasting battery, and all-weather design make it ideal for Canadian conditions.

With multi-zone control, automatic charging, and app-based management, the Lymow One Plus helps you save time, reduce labour, and stay efficient this spring.

Rated Voltage

35.2V

Charging Voltage

5A Version: 39V

10A Version: 40.5V

Charge Time

5A Version: 150 Minutes 10% To 90%

10A Version: 90 Minutes 10% To 90%

Maximum Runtime

3 Hours

Lifespan

2,000 Charge Cycles*

Product Weight

78.5 lbs ±1 lb

Product Dimensions (LxWxH)

29.5 × 23.6 × 12.6 in

Package Weight

116.6 lbs ±1 lb

Package Dimensions (LxWxH)

39.6 × 27.3 × 16.9 in

NAVIGATION SYSTEM

Navigation Methods

RTK+VSLAM

RTK Coverage Radius

Up To 3,200 ft

Mowing Area Without RTK

0.025 - 0.037 Acres

Mowing Time Without RTK

Up to 10 Minutes

Map Storage Capacity

15 Acres

Multi-Zone Management

Up To 80 Zones

Connectivity

Bluetooth, Wi-Fi, And 4G

Cliff Detection

2 Hall Sensors

Obstacle Avoidance

Al Vision + 5 Ultrasonic Sensors + 2 Hall Sensors

TRAVERSE SYSTEM

Slope Handling

Up To 45° (100% Incline)

Obstacle Crossing Height

2.8 in*
